> and this expression is only evaluated if necessary. factorial 20000 builds a 
> thunk of 20000 nested multiplications, this is tried to evaluate when the 
> value is demanded for printing, but the expression is too deeply nested to 
> fit on the stack.
>

So it goes to the stack, hum? It thought it would be just a pointer to
some computation type on the heap.
